Hi,

During a rebuild of all packages in sid, your package failed to build on i386.

This rebuild was done with gcc 4.3 instead of gcc 4.2, because gcc 4.3 is now
the default on most architectures (even if it's not the case on i386 yet).
Feel free to downgrade this bug to 'important' if your package is only built
on i386, and this bug is specific to gcc 4.3 (i.e the package builds fine with
gcc 4.2).

Relevant part:
> if i486-linux-gnu-g++ -DHAVE_CONFIG_H -I. -I. -I. `pkg-config sigc++-2.0 
> gtkmm-2.4 --cflags`   -DLOCALEDIR='"/usr/share/locale"' -g -O2 -MT gpar2.o 
> -MD -MP -MF ".deps/gpar2.Tpo" -c -o gpar2.o gpar2.cc; \
>       then mv -f ".deps/gpar2.Tpo" ".deps/gpar2.Po"; else rm -f 
> ".deps/gpar2.Tpo"; exit 1; fi
> gpar2.cc: In function 'int main(int, char**)':
> gpar2.cc:11: error: 'bindtextdomain' was not declared in this scope
> gpar2.cc:12: error: 'bind_textdomain_codeset' was not declared in this scope
> gpar2.cc:13: error: 'textdomain' was not declared in this scope
> gpar2.cc:22: warning: deprecated conversion from string constant to 'char*'
> make[3]: *** [gpar2.o] Error 1
